Abstract
The dielectric relaxation measurements on poly(ethylene-terephthalate) (PET) containing adsorbed aniline and polyaniline (PAni), prepared by polymerization into the PET matrix, have been performed between 173 and 403 K in the frequency range 1 to 107 Hz. The influence of aniline and PAni on the β-relaxation of PET and the effect of the presence of PAni on the α-relaxation of PET have been studied. For the films PET–PAni doped with HCl, two relaxation processes around 0.5–5 kHz and 0.2–1 MHz were observed.
